Roof vent flashing repair involves fixing the metal or rubber coverings that seal around roof vents, such as exhaust fans, attic vents, or chimney pipes. These flashings serve as a barrier to prevent water from seeping into the roof structure at the point where the vent passes through the roof surface.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ause these flashings to deteriorate, crack, or become loose, leading to potential leaks and water damage inside the property. Skilled service providers in the area can assess the condition of existing flashings and perform necessary repairs or replacements to restore a tight, weatherproof seal.

Problems related to faulty roof vent flashings typically include water leaks during heavy rain, moisture buildup in the attic, mold growth, and even structural damage if left unaddressed. When flashings are compromised, water can infiltrate the roof line and cause damage to insulation, ceiling materials, and framing. Homeowners in Oak Forest and nearby areas often notice signs such as water stains on ceilings, musty odors in the attic, or increased energy bills due to poor ventilation. Addressing these issues promptly with professional flashing repairs can help prevent more extensive and costly repairs down the line.

This service is commonly needed for a variety of property types, including single-family homes, multi-family residences, and small commercial buildings. Homes with multiple roof vents or older roofing systems are more susceptible to flashing problems, especially if they have experienced severe weather or have not had recent roof maintenance. The overview below groups typical Roof Vent Flashing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Oak Forest,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Basic roof vent flashing repairs typically range from $150 to $400 for many routine jobs. Most common fixes fall within this range, covering minor leaks or sealant issues.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this spectrum unless additional work is needed.

Moderate Repairs - More involved repairs, such as replacing damaged flashing or sealing multiple vents, usually cost between $400 and $900. These projects are common for homeowners needing to address ongoing leaks or wear over time.

Full Replacement - Replacing an entire roof vent flashing system often costs between $1,000 and $2,500, depending on roof size and materials. Many larger or more complex projects fall into this range, with fewer cases reaching higher prices.

Larger or Complex Projects - Extensive repairs or custom installations can exceed $3,000, especially on larger roofs or with additional structural work. These projects are less frequent but may be necessary for older or heavily damaged roofs requiring comprehensive solutions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es roof vent flashing to need repair? Damage from weather, age, or improper installation can lead to leaks or deterioration in roof vent flashing that requires repair by local contractors.

How can I tell if my roof vent flashing needs fixing? Signs include water stains on ceilings, visible rust or corrosion around vents, or water dripping inside near roof penetrations, indicating a need for inspection and potential repair.

What types of roof vent flashing repairs are commonly performed? Repairs often involve replacing rusted or damaged flashing, resealing flashing edges, or installing new flashing to ensure a watertight seal around roof vents.

Are roof vent flashing repairs necessary for maintaining my roof’s integrity? Yes, properly functioning flashing prevents water intrusion and helps preserve the roof structure, making repairs important when issues are identified.

How do local contractors handle roof vent flashing repair projects? They typically inspect the existing flashing, remove damaged sections, and install new flashing or reseal areas to restore proper weatherproofing around roof vents.
